> However there are a couple of things that don't work in gcc-272/configure:
> 
> 2) "sed -e "s,CC=set-by-configure,CC=\'case '$(CC)' in ..."
> gives "./configure: CC: command not found".
> 
> Backquoting the $ works around this, but it's bug.  I guess the signle
> quotes should turn of the expansion of $(CC) ?
> 

I see that the gcc development sources have "...'\$(CC)'...", so it was
a bug in the configure script, not in bash.
